n this paper I pose some questions that I systematized after taking part in a colloquium proposed by the National Conference on Education (CONAE 2010) to discuss the theme “Environmental Education and Curriculum Contextualization”. Regarding public environmental education policies, I try to indicate some perspectives that are both coherent with what Brazilian educators and environmentalists have been proposing and considered necessary for the consolidation of an Articulated National Education System. I present a synthesis of the environmental education proposals systematized in the CONAE Reference Document, which was designed as a guide to state and local conferences. I make an effort to carry out a preliminary analysis of both the process and the content of the public environmental education proposals systematized in the Essential Documents (Volumes I and II), Thematic Plenary Meeting Documents, and Final Document. Furthermore, I try to present a short synthesis of the prevailing tendencies of educational policies in Brazil in the last decades, pointing out the meaning and need of social activism for the construction of public policies for education, in general, and for environmental education, specifically.

In recent years, the concept of art education has been changing substantially the artistic and cultural education in the Brazilian educational system, particularly in relation to the formation of a critical awareness and practice of citizenship. In this process, the Community Public Relations and Public Communication excel in fostering alliances between government and community. Based on literature review and authors debates, such as Geertz, Santos, White, Freire, Araujo, Barbosa, Kunsch e Peruzzo. Besides the analysis of important materials, official documents and Brazilian projects involving art, culture and education, such as Research-Action Report 2013, the National Plan for Culture, the National Education Plan and the Municipal Act 6119; this paper seeks to explicit this affirmation, assuming the social transformation aiming a full citizenship, as a motivational factor. In this paper we also present a plan that includes a project in art education for the Stable Dance Company and the public elementary schools in Bauru SP

This article examines historical and legal aspects of educational policy in Brazil, presenting the main challenges for the consolidation of the new National Education Plan, currently under construction. From this, the article focuses on the description of some educational indicators, describing the educational reality in the state of Sergipe. The study focuses on indicators for early childhood education, to primary education and teacher training, showing historical deficits in basic education. In describing data on education in the state of Sergipe, contextualizing it within the framework and illustrates some national educational policies implemented in the state. As a result of the study is intended to show the importance of research into the educational policy in the state of Sergipe, in order to contribute to improving the quality of educational provision.

O presente trabalho consiste numa análise teórica das políticas educacionais delineadas a partir dos anos de 1990, mormente nos oito anos do governo Fernando Henrique Cardoso, com o objetivo de verificar se os principais documentos legais, planos e ações, elaborados no período, enfrentam a questão do fracasso escolar no ensino fundamental, considerando ser este um dos grandes desafios da educação brasileira. A análise documental envolve o estudo (i) das distintas concepções de fracasso escolar; (ii) da legislação básica promulgada no período, examinando a) a Constituição Federal de 1988 e as emendas constitucionais referentes à educação b) a Lei de Diretrizes e Bases da Educação Nacional 9.394/96 e as leis que alteraram o texto original c) a Lei nº 9.424/96 que trata do Fundo de Manutenção e Desenvolvimento do Ensino Fundamental e de Valorização do Magistério (FUNDEF); (iii) dos planos de educação, examinando a) O Plano Decenal de Educação para Todos - 1993-2003 b) o Plano Nacional de Educação – PNE 2001-2010 – Lei nº 10.172/2001 e (iv) dos Programas para correção do fluxo escolar, em especial o modo como se operam o sistema de ciclos e de progressão continuada, por considerá-los como importantes ações governamentais utilizadas para o enfrentamento do fracasso escolar por boa parte dos sistemas escolares. O exame da legislação e planos objetiva destacar artigos ou trechos que demonstrem preocupação, discutam, ou indiquem ações para a resolução do problema do fracasso escolar. Os dados estatísticos sobre repetência, abandono e evasão escolar subsidiam a análise da temática. O trabalho ratifica as teses de diversos autores sobre a exclusão escolar, presente nos diversos sistemas educacionais, a escola de hoje pratica uma “inclusão excludente”, mantendo os alunos em seu interior mesmo que não estes não apresentem níveis de aprendizagem satisfatórios. The object of this study was to analyze the process of implementing the compulsory education to nine years, according to the Law 11.274/06, in Rio Claro. Thus it was established a brief analysis of the trajectory of Brazilian educational policy that began with the Law of Directives and Bases 4.024/61 and was followed by the Law 5.692/71, the 1988 Federal Constitution, the Law of Directives and Bases 9394 / 96, the National Educational Plan - Law 10.172/01, Law 11.114/05, 11.274/06 and the Constitutional Amendment. 59/2009, pointing to increase access to education that aims to expand and ensure free education and compulsory basic education for children aging from 04 to 17 years old. The research has been based on collecting bibliographical data, information and data for the municipality of Rio Claro, through official documents, semi-structured interviews, and research on government websites. The expansion of basic education to nine years has been securing the rights gained over time through education. Moreover, this expansion of education promotes a questioning about the quality of teaching and a concern for the financial contributions required for education.

The present study, theoretical, aims to talk about educational policies in Brazil, aiming to unveil what they say these policies, the legitimacy and visibility that give coverage of sexuality in schools. Both sexuality and gender relations have gained attention in a Brazilian educational research in the mid-90th century. These policies have been the National Curricular Parameters (PCN). They present the cross-cutting themes: ethics, health, environment, cultural diversity and sexual orientation, which should be integrated into conventional areas of the school said. Another document of this same decade of education is the National Education Plan (PNE), however this encompasses so hidden sexuality and gender relations. In fact, both the new Law of Directives and Bases (LDB), the PNE in these subjects are veiled. An interesting initiative is happening in Brazil is the project Gender and Sexual Diversity (GDE) for the training of professionals in education issues of gender, sexuality and sexual orientation and ethnic-racial relations, is entering the national perspective of implementation public policy of equality and respect for diversity. However, much remains to be done thinking about the effectiveness of public policies that are effective with respect to space and visibility for the treatment of sexuality. We must also articulate the integration of these themes in these policies, strategies to raise awareness of education professionals in order to secure that they are actually implemented.

The aim of this paper is to analyze the current brazilian high school situation that refers specifically to issues of infrastructure, training of professionals working in high school and the question of management of high school, because we believe that such questions also may have fundamental importance for both young people who drop out of high school and for young people who stay there. We will discuss these issues (infrastructure, management and training of professionals working in high school) as a reference, on the one hand, the goals and objectives proposed by the last National Education Plan (PNE - Law No. 10.172/2001), and on the other hand, the objectives and goals proposed for these same issues by the new PNE, to run until 2020, emphasizing that this is still under discussion in Congress, therefore, liable to modifications.
